How You’ll Contribute: 
As a Cyber Security Intern in our Risk Advisory Services department, you will be an active contributor of the team, assisting with the execution and completion of information technology, information security, and cyber security compliance recommendations and advisory services for financial institutions and other businesses.
  • Assist with the evaluation and testing of information technology, information security, and cyber security programs and identify areas of overall risk for financial institutions and other businesses
  • Assist with the development and maintenance of effective compliance programs
  • Support creative and practical recommendations for improvement that address identified risks
  • Support staff with developing and maintaining relationships with client personnel and commit to constantly improving their satisfaction
